The Director - Operations will lead all core support functions of the organization enabling programme teams to achieve our mission. She/he will oversee the efficient and effective day-to-day operations and delivery of HR, operations, and other administrative functions of the organization. The Director - Operations will have overall strategic and operational responsibilities towards driving the vision and mission of the organization.
Primary Responsibilities include:
- Managing HR teams for both full-time employees and volunteers across India across all HR functions like recruitment, retention, learning & development.
- Growing a diverse, highly qualified team of staff and volunteers by providing coaching, growth, and personal development. Help establish the organisation as a great place to work and/or volunteer
- Planning, and directing the organisation's operations and other general administrative functions across all chapters nationally
- Coordinating annual budget reviews, monthly and quarterly reviews, and periodic forecast updates for the senior management.
- Building a strong culture of ownership towards impactful programme delivery among volunteers and employees
- Building structures, systems to support the execution of the programmes in the best possible manner with a focus on continuous learning, improvement, and rapid growth.
